Understanding Hydroponic Systems
Hydroponics is a method of growing plants without soil, instead providing them essential nutrients through a water-based solution. While many hydroponic systems require regular attention and maintenance, some are designed to simplify the process, making them perfect even for beginners or busy individuals. Below, we explore the best hydroponic systems that demand minimal maintenance while still delivering high yields.
1. Kratky Method
The Kratky method is one of the simplest hydroponic systems available. It involves placing plants in a nutrient solution without the need for pumps or electricity.
Key Features:
- Low Maintenance: Once set up, there’s very little to do—just ensure the water level is maintained.
- Ideal for Beginners: Perfect for novices, as it requires no complicated equipment.
- Cost-Effective: Since it requires minimal materials, it’s budget-friendly.
Plants Suitable: Leafy greens like lettuce and herbs flourish in this system.
2. Deep Water Culture (DWC)
Deep Water Culture employs a reservoir filled with nutrient-rich water where the plant roots are submerged. An air pump supplies oxygen to the roots.
Key Features:
- Minimal Monitoring: Regular checks on the water level are typically all that’s needed.
- Efficient Growth: Plants grow rapidly due to direct access to nutrients and oxygen.
- Simple Setup: Basic knowledge of water levels and nutrient solutions can ensure success.
Plants Suitable: Particularly effective for fast-growing plants like tomatoes and cucumbers.
3. Ebb and Flow (Flood and Drain)
The Ebb and Flow system periodically floods the plant roots with nutrient solution before draining back into a reservoir. While it requires a timer and pump, maintenance is minimal once set up correctly.
Key Features:
- Controlled Nutrient Delivery: Plants receive nutrients and oxygen at prime intervals.
- Versatile: Can accommodate a wide range of plants, from herbs to larger crops.
- Self-Adjusting: The drain-back process helps prevent root diseases and keeps plants healthier.
Plants Suitable: Herbs, peppers, and other medium-sized vegetables thrive in this setup.
4. Nutrient Film Technique (NFT)
The NFT system continuously circulates a thin film of nutrient solution over the roots of the plants. It requires a sloped channel to allow gravity to help deliver nutrients.
Key Features:
- Low Water Usage: Uses less water by continuously supplying only what’s needed.
- Easy to Monitor: Visual checks on the roots provide straightforward maintenance cues.
- Highly Efficient: Excellent oxygen access leads to robust root health.
Plants Suitable: Great for leafy greens such as kale and chard.
5. Wick System
Wick systems are among the most straightforward hydroponic setups. They utilize wicks to draw nutrient solution from a reservoir to the plants.
Key Features:
- Passive System: No pumps or electricity required, leading to very low energy costs.
- User-Friendly: Perfect for those new to hydroponics; minimal technical knowledge is necessary.
- Lightweight Setup: Easily transportable, making it ideal for small spaces.
Plants Suitable: Herbs and small fruiting plants do well in wick setups.

7. Aeroponics
Aeroponics involves suspending plants in air and misting their roots with nutrient solution, providing unmatched oxygen levels.
Key Features:
- Minimal Water Use: Uses significantly less water compared to other systems, making it environmentally friendly.
- Fast Growth Rates: Stronger root systems lead to quicker plant growth.
- Low Risk of Disease: Dry roots minimize disease risks compared to traditional methods.
Plants Suitable: Best for herbs, lettuce, and small fruiting plants.
8. Floating Raft System
In this method, plant seedlings are placed in insulated foam rafts that float on the surface of a nutrient solution pool.
Key Features:
- Reduced Labor: Little ongoing maintenance; primarily requires monitoring for nutrient levels.
- Good Air Circulation: Floating nature allows for oxygen while minimizing fungal diseases.
- User-Friendly for Large Scale: Effective for larger operations with a simplified handling approach.
Plants Suitable: Ideal for lettuce and aquatic plants.
